Job Title: Supply Chain Specialist
Location: HM Naval Base, Portsmouth (HMNBP)
Service Area: Commercial & Supply Chain
Hours of Work: 37 per week
As a Supply Chain Specialist at KBS Maritime, you'll take ownership of end-to-end procurement processes across a broad range of disciplines, including Hard Facilities Management, Specialist Systems, Compliance, and Waterfront capabilities. You'll be instrumental in supporting the implementation of supply chain strategies that align with business objectives, helping to reduce sub-contract spend, streamline transactional workloads, and deliver best value in line with Public Sector procurement principles.
You'll work closely with internal stakeholders and external suppliers to build strong relationships and ensure optimal service delivery to the Naval Base. Your role will also involve contract management, supplier performance tracking, tender activity, and data-driven decision-making to identify cost‑saving opportunities and drive continuous improvement. From placing orders in SAP to supporting strategic procurement actions, you'll be a key contributor to the success of the Commercial and Supply Chain Function.
In this role, you'll be supporting the full spectrum of Supply Chain management activities, from supplier engagement and contract oversight to process mapping and market research. You'll play a key part in refining specifications, sourcing quotations, and ensuring procurement practices align with business needs and public sector principles. Your work will help shape efficient, compliant, and value-driven supply chain operations.

At KBS Maritime, we're not just another company - we're an exciting and dynamic joint venture between industry leaders BAE Systems and KBR. Our team is dedicated to providing Asset Management, Infrastructure Management, Energy Solutions and Alongside Services at His Majesty's Naval Base Portsmouth (HMNBP), the beating heart of the Royal Navy.
With almost two-thirds of the Royal Navy's surface ships stationed at HMNBP, working with KBS Maritime means being at the forefront of innovation and progress.
